What is a Walking Machine?
A walking machine-- often referred to as a treadmill-- is a device designed to permit individuals to stroll or run in place. It normally includes a moving belt that is powered by an electric motor, providing a constant surface for exercise. Modern walking machines come equipped with various features such as slope settings, speed adjustments, and digital display screens that track metrics such as time, distance, and calories burned.

With a range of walking machines offered on the market, it is necessary to understand the different types to make an informed choice. Here are the most typical types:
1. Motorized Treadmills
Motorized discount treadmills are the most popular walking machines. They feature an electric motor that powers the belt, enabling adjustable speeds and slopes.
2. Handbook Treadmills
Manual treadmills depend on the user's motion to power the belt. These machines are typically more cost effective however might offer fewer functions and need more effort to use.
3. Collapsible Treadmills
Foldable treadmills are created for smaller sized spaces. They provide the very same functionalities as standard treadmills however can be easily saved away when not in usage.
4. Desk Treadmills
Desk treadmills integrate a walking machine with a workstation, enabling individuals to walk while working. This promotes a more active lifestyle, specifically for those with sedentary jobs.
5. Slope Trainers
Incline trainers mainly concentrate on reproducing uphill walking or running, providing a more extreme cardiovascular workout and targeting various muscle groups.

Incorporating a walking machine into one's physical fitness routine can offer various benefits:

Accessibility: Walking machines provide an excellent alternative for individuals not able to exercise outdoors due to weather or safety issues.

Flexibility: They can deal with various fitness levels, permitting newbies to begin at a leisurely pace and advanced users to engage in high-intensity interval training (HIIT).

Calorie Burning: Regular walking or working on a treadmill in uk can significantly add to weight loss and upkeep, depending on the intensity and duration of the exercises.

Joint-Friendly: Walking machines often include cushioned surface areas, which minimize the effect on joints compared to outdoor running on tough surfaces.

Efficiency: Users can see TV, listen to music, or participate in other activities while exercising, making exercises more pleasurable and effective.

Tracking Progress: Many walking machines come with built-in screens that track time, range, calories burned, and heart rate, enabling users to monitor their progress.

When picking a walking machine, several factors need to be thought about to make sure the very best suitable for specific requirements:

Space: Measure the location where the machine will be put, and think about whether a foldable or compact design would be better.

Spending plan: Determine a budget for the purchase. Walking machines vary significantly in cost, so it's vital to find one that fits financial constraints while meeting needed functions.

Warranty and Customer Support: Look for machines with a great warranty and reputable consumer assistance to deal with any possible concerns post-purchase.

Features: Identify which functions are necessary (e.g., incline options, heart rate monitor, integrated programs) and prioritize those.

User Reviews: Reading user reviews can offer important insight into the performance and reliability of a particular model.
